What a baseball and softball weekend for the Solingen Alligators!

On Sunday, our softball team officially kicked off the season in partnership with the Hilden Wains – and with a real highlight: our ladies won both home games against the Ennepetal Raccoons in the best weather and in a great atmosphere!
The nervousness of some of the players was palpable – for three rookies it was their first ever league game. But they mastered their premiere with flying colors. Strong pitching, good hitting and great team chemistry made for an all-round successful start. The first game ended with a very close 12:11, the second was won 9:6. A perfect start to the season!

At the same time, our 1st men’s team visited Saarlouis Hornets on Saturday to continue honing their form in two test matches. Both games went to Solingen – but much more important were the teamwork, testing different line-ups and gaining match practice.
Special highlights: A wide home run by Dustin Hughes, a strong performance at bat by Lukas Kirchhoff (7 hits in 9 at-bats) and valuable contributions from pitchers such as Jan Effenberger, Max Michalk and Can Frieters.
